Noun

1.
geographyresidential area on the outskirts of a city
  • Many people prefer living in the suburb to avoid city noise..
outskirts residential area
2.
city districtoutlying district of a city, often residential
  • The new shopping mall is located in the eastern suburb..
outskirts residential area suburbia

Origin of suburb

Latin, suburbium (outlying part of a city)
